Jason Burnell, Developer in Newark, DE, United States
Jason is available for hire
Hire Jason

Jason Burnell

Verified Expert  in Engineering

Bio

Jason is a skilled full-stack developer with 9+ years of experience creating high-performance, scalable web and mobile applications. With expertise in React, Node.js, Angular, React Native, Shopify, and cloud technologies, he excels at building clean, maintainable code and delivering user-centric solutions. Jason has taken projects to the next level with his passion for problem-solving and optimizing systems.

Portfolio

VOLT Consulting
React, Redux, Context API, React Native, MobX, Detox, Vite, React Hooks, Expo...
Accenture (Comcast Business)
Angular, RxJS, NgRx, .NET, C#, TypeScript, React, Backbone.js, GraphQL...
WSFS Bank
React, Node.js, Redux, TypeScript, Material UI, Sass, Jest, Mocha, React Hooks...

Experience

  • Git - 12 years
  • TypeScript - 8 years
  • Angular - 8 years
  • React - 8 years
  • Amazon Web Services (AWS) - 8 years
  • Express.js - 8 years
  • React Native - 6 years
  • .NET - 6 years

Availability

Full-time

Preferred Environment

Web Development, JavaScript, Git, C#, Amazon Web Services (AWS), React Native, React, Angular, TypeScript, .NET, Full-stack Development

The most amazing...

...thing I've done was lead the development of a React/Node.js integrated with Web3—enabling users to track and interact with blockchain assets securely.

Work Experience

Full-stack Software Engineer

2025 - PRESENT
VOLT Consulting
  • Developed and maintained a telehealth platform using Node.js, React, TailwindCSS, Twilio, and WebRTC.
  • Leveraged Next.js, React, and Angular to develop and optimize front-end components for various UHC applications.
  • Debugged and troubleshot mobile applications using Charles or other tools, identifying and resolving performance and user experience issues.
  • Inspected and modified network requests for debugging and analytics validation using proxying tools.
  • Collaborated with cross-functional teams to integrate tracking solutions with 3rd-party analytics providers.
  • Implemented server-side rendering (SSR) with Next.js to improve application performance and SEO.
  • Ensured accessibility compliance and optimized UI/UX across multiple platforms.
  • Used React with JavaScript to develop reusable UI referral code components to help improve the banking app's signup journey.
  • Worked on middleware using React and Express.js to modify API integration for the current fix on the app's defects.
  • Built similar reusable components on the Android app using React Native.
Technologies: React, Redux, Context API, React Native, MobX, Detox, Vite, React Hooks, Expo, EAS, Express.js, Slack, MacOS, Jira, Software, Web Development, HTML, CSS, JavaScript, Node.js, RESTFul APIs, Git, GitHub, Firebase, Azure, .NET, Mobile App Development, Android, Xcode, TypeORM, Next.js, Back-end, PostgreSQL, Redis, Mobile, Full-stack Development

Software Engineer

2021 - 2024
Accenture (Comcast Business)
  • Used JavaScript, HTML, CSS, and Angular 14 for a customer hub's UI and .NET for the back end.
  • Leveraged Angular skills for Comcast Business applications. Automated testing and test-driven development processes using Jasmine and Karma configuration.
  • Worked with Azure API services such as Functions, messaging, Service Bus queues and topics, Blob Storage, Cosmos DB, Synapse Analytics, and Data Factory.
  • Implemented complex UI components with JavaScript ES6, jQuery, React 16+, Redux, TypeScript, Backbone.js, GraphQL/RESTful service, Cypress, CloudFront, OAuth 2, and OpenID Connect.
  • Built an admin platform for managing database entities and users using React 16+, Node.js, and Mongoose from scratch.
  • Provided API endpoints with Node.js, InversifyJS, and DynamoDB.
  • Built new components, including generic error handling, custom banner application cards, and promotional content.
  • Developed reusable directives that harmonized inconsistent areas of the application.
Technologies: Angular, RxJS, NgRx, .NET, C#, TypeScript, React, Backbone.js, GraphQL, RESTFul APIs, Azure, OAuth, Jasmine, Karma, SCSS, Cosmos, Slack, MacOS, Jira, Software, Web Development, HTML, CSS, JavaScript, Node.js, Git, GitHub, Firebase, MongoDB, Redux Toolkit, TypeORM, Express.js, Amazon Web Services (AWS), Tailwind CSS, React Native, Next.js, Back-end, NestJS, PostgreSQL, Prisma, DigitalOcean, Software Architecture, Python, Full-stack Development

Software Development Engineer

2020 - 2021
WSFS Bank
  • Developed front-end code based on wireframes to implement legal case entry, tracking, and manipulation for WSFS associates.
  • Executed logic on the front end to handle data transfer to and from the back end based on business requirements.
  • Handled TypeScript generics, interfacing, nullish coalescing, API responses, pseudo elements, React Hooks, context, components, props, state, arrow functions, refs, routers, FormSpy, and Material UI.
  • Created unit tests for multiple components using React Jest testing.
  • Built web application Ul using React 16+, Redux, HTML, and CSS/Sass and tested the Uls using Jest, Mocha, Chai, and Cypress.
  • Implemented React for reusable components for multi-field form elements and background file uploads.
  • Worked on React components, forms, events, keys, routers, animations, and the Flux concept.
  • Developed the application using React and Node.js libraries, npm, and Gulp directories to generate the desired view and flux to root the URL properly.
  • Built RESTful API web services to support XML and JSON tasks leveraged both web and mobile applications.
  • Leveraged mutations to track the transfer of funds and generate statements. Used secure, robust regulations such as GDPR and PCI DSS to handle sensitive data and authentication for the API, ensuring only users could access data.
Technologies: React, Node.js, Redux, TypeScript, Material UI, Sass, Jest, Mocha, React Hooks, Context API, Cypress, Chai, NPM, Gulp, GraphQL, RESTFul APIs, Sagas, NGINX, Proxy Servers, Slack, MacOS, Jira, Software, Web Development, HTML, CSS, JavaScript, Git, GitHub, Amazon DynamoDB, AWS Lambda, Firebase, MongoDB, Redux Toolkit, OAuth, .NET, NgRx, TypeORM, Express.js, Amazon Web Services (AWS), Tailwind CSS, Next.js, Back-end, PostgreSQL, DigitalOcean, Software Architecture, Puppeteer, Python, Shopify, Full-stack Development, Fintech

System Manager

2015 - 2020
Speeder Solutions LLC
  • Focused heavily on computer software and hardware troubleshooting, diagnostics, repairs, and upgrades.
  • Developed and managed site objectives by analyzing user requirements and envisioning system features and functionality using Node.js.
  • Designed and developed user interfaces for internet applications by setting expectations and features. Determined design methodologies and tool sets, completed programming using JavaScript, HTML, and CSS, and designed and conducted tests.
  • Managed the applications using version control systems like Git, GitHub, and Bitbucket.
  • Collaborated with other developers and team members to design more functional, cohesive codes to enhance the user experience.
  • Interacted with databases like MySQL and DynamoDB to store data.
Technologies: Node.js, CSS, RESTFul APIs, Git, GitHub, MySQL, Amazon DynamoDB, AWS Lambda, Amazon S3 (AWS S3), Firebase, PostgreSQL, Jest, Mocha, JavaScript, ECMAScript (ES6), MacOS, Jira, Software, Web Development, HTML, PHP, Website QA, MongoDB, Azure, Tailwind CSS, Next.js, Back-end, Python, Shopify, Full-stack Development

Front-end Developer

2010 - 2012
MacConsult Services
  • Conducted data entry and entry-level web design with HTML, CSS, and JavaScript.
  • Developed the front end using HTML, CSS, and JavaScript and handled database design and coding.
  • Tested front-end code in multiple browsers to ensure cross-browser compatibility.
Technologies: CSS, JavaScript, PHP, Website QA, Software, Web Development, HTML, GitHub, MySQL, Shopify

Experience

Customer Hub UI

A project for Comcast Business. I used JavaScript and React 16+ to develop, fix defects, add new features, and enhance the accessibility of the progressive web application used by Comcast Business customers. I also implemented complex UI components with JavaScript ES6, jQuery, React 16+, Redux, TypeScript, Backbone.js, GraphQL/RESTful services, Cypress, CloudFront, OAuth 2, and OpenID Connect.

Buy App

A project for Comcast Business. I used TypeScript, Angular, HTML, and CSS to develop, fix defects, and add new features. I enhanced user experience by creating a better cross-app authentication method that covers many scenarios that occur frequently during access to the other apps.

Virtual NP

Designed and maintained a project for nurse practitioners using TypeScript and Angular framework, specifically working on PayPal integration and front-end development while studying Advanced Software Engineering at UD.

Education

2015 - 2019

Bachelor's Degree in Computer Science

University of Delaware - Newark, DE, USA

Skills

Libraries/APIs

Node.js, React, Context API, Chai, MobX, RxJS, NgRx, Puppeteer, Backbone.js

Tools

Git, Slack, Jira, GitHub, NPM, Gulp, NGINX, Expo, Xcode, Redux Toolkit, Mongoose, Prisma, Mocha, Karma

Languages

HTML, CSS, JavaScript, TypeScript, Python, PHP, Sass, GraphQL, C#, ECMAScript (ES6), SCSS

Frameworks

Redux, Tailwind CSS, Express.js, Angular, .NET, Next.js, Cypress, React Native, Detox, OAuth 2, NestJS, Jest, Material UI, Jasmine

Platforms

MacOS, Firebase, Amazon Web Services (AWS), Android, Azure, DigitalOcean, Mobile, iOS, Shopify, AWS Lambda

Storage

MySQL, Amazon DynamoDB, PostgreSQL, MongoDB, Redis, Amazon S3 (AWS S3)

Other

Back-end, Full-stack Development, Software, Web Development, RESTFul APIs, React Hooks, Sagas, Proxy Servers, Vite, TypeORM, EAS, Mobile App Development, OAuth, Strapi, Software Architecture, Fintech, Website QA, Cosmos

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ring